What is the maximum operating frequency of PIC12F1571-E/MF?
- The maximum operating frequency of PIC12F1571-E/MF is 32 MHz.
Can PIC12F1571-E/MF be used for motor control applications?
- Yes, PIC12F1571-E/MF can be used for simple motor control applications.
What are the available communication interfaces on PIC12F1571-E/MF?
- PIC12F1571-E/MF features SPI, I2C, and UART communication interfaces.
Is it possible to program PIC12F1571-E/MF using C language?
- Yes, PIC12F1571-E/MF can be programmed using the C language with appropriate compilers.
What are the available memory options for program storage in PIC12F1571-E/MF?
- PIC12F1571-E/MF offers flash program memory ranging from 3.5 KB to 7 KB.
Can PIC12F1571-E/MF operate at low power?
- Yes, PIC12F1571-E/MF is designed for low-power operation, making it suitable for battery-powered applications.
Does PIC12F1571-E/MF have built-in analog-to-digital converters (ADC)?
- Yes, PIC12F1571-E/MF integrates a 10-bit ADC for analog signal conversion.
Are there any development tools available for PIC12F1571-E/MF?
- Yes, Microchip provides development tools such as MPLAB X IDE and various programmers/debuggers for PIC12F1571-E/MF.
Can PIC12F1571-E/MF be used in automotive applications?
- Yes, PIC12F1571-E/MF is suitable for certain automotive applications due to its robust design and temperature range.
What are the typical voltage supply requirements for PIC12F1571-E/MF?
- PIC12F1571-E/MF operates within a voltage supply range of 1.8V to 5.5V, making it versatile for various power sources.
